Illustrious Thesis wrote:When Yui Ikari is swallowed up by Unit-01, Shinji is sent off by his father- but not to his teacher, or his aunt and uncle. No, Shinji is taken in by his godmother; Mari Makinami, one of his mother's old colleagues who lives in England. With a brand new family, things turn out... different. But how far gone is the Scenario, and what will happen when the mysterious Angels appear?


Link to the story on Fanfiction.Net: Evangelion: Illustrious Thesis

Hello there, everyone! Fyrstorm here again, with another story I've been working on! This one takes place in an alternative version of the NGE Manga timeline-- one in which Mari doesn't end up cutting ties with Yui, earning her a godson.

That's right; Mari gets to be Shinji's godmother here. And that means snarky British Shinji fun times.

To sum up my initial thoughts behind this:
In which Mari attempts to be a functional godparent  SPOILER: Show
- After Shinji is born, Yui decides that he needs a godparent, just in case something happens to her or Gendo. Fortunately, there’s an old colleague from her college days to be there.

- Mari’s been busy at Saintford University, struggling with the aftermath of Second Impact. England wasn’t hit as hard as the lower hemisphere was, but it’s still in a bit of chaos. The young lady gets a phone call from Yui, much to her surprise. She’s even more surprised when Yui reveals that she has a son-- and that she wants Mari to be his godmother. Caught by wildly conflicting emotions, Mari decides to accept-- after all, it’s not like Yui’s going anywhere, is she?

- Predictably, Yui is absorbed in the Contact Experiment with Unit-01, and Gendo abandons Shinji a few days later. Thus, Mari, instead of Shinji’s teacher/ aunt and uncle picking him up, it’s Mari.

- Things go… different from there.

- There’s tension and trouble on both sides; Shinji has to grow up with a woman who isn’t his mother and isn’t even related to him; Mari has to deal with figuring out how to be a functional adult who can raise a child properly.

- By the time Gendo sends for Shinji, the boy’s a little less withdrawn, a little more inquisitive and sassy, and can actually speak (proper) English with a good deal of fluency.

- Mari accompanies Shinji to Tokyo-3 because he’s been called there by Gendo, and Gendo abandoned his own son after Yui died. Mari feels that her trust (and blessing for Yui) has been squandered, and she’s not about to let the man fuck everything up a second time.

- As Mari’s a full-fledged scientist, trained in the fields that are useful for the Evas, she even has a valid reason to stay there.

Have a preview of the upcoming Chapter 3: Hellfire

In which the Shin Goji influence shows through a little  SPOILER: Show
“There’s what?!” the general demanded into the phone. Beside him, the other two glanced over, looks of concern on their faces.
“Civilians, sir!” reported the pilot on the other end. “Two of them; woman and child, down at the train station.”
The man grimaced.
“What are they doing there? We sounded the alarm; everyone should be in a shelter by now.”
Another one of the three sighed.
“This Angel-thing’s moving faster than we’d expected. Even with our preparations, it’s barely been slowed down,” he grumbled. “Not to mention that nothing’s had any effect on it beyond provoking retaliation so far.”
“Sir, number three’s shrapnel nearly hit them,” the pilot interrupted. “If we keep shooting, there’s a risk of collateral-- be it ricochets or the target taking one of us down again. How do we respond?”
The first general groaned. First the loss of the initial defense line, then the Angel’s near-invulnerability, and now civilians to deal with. This was turning into a disaster.
“General, if I may…” someone spoke up, their voice cold as the Arctic. The man scowled, and turned.
“What is it now, Ikari?”
Elevated behind them, a dark-haired man glared down, his eyes obscured by reflective amber spectacles.
“Bring the pilot’s camera feed up on the main monitor. I need to confirm something,” the man said.
“...fine.”
The massive holographic screen blinked, switching its views to that of the pilot currently calling in. As he’d reported, there were two figures at the train station behind the Angel. Behind his glasses, the man narrowed his eyes, focusing.
The boy… brown hair, a slightly stringy body…
The woman… twin-tailed hairstyle, glasses...
.
“You will not open fire,” Ikari stated. “To say nothing of how collateral would undoubtedly damage your reputation, generals, those two are extremely important to Nerv. Should they come to harm from the actions of your forces…” The sentence wasn’t finished, but the threat was clear-- not to mention unnecessary, the general thought.
“Stand down,” the man said into the transmitter, glaring at Ikari. “Do not continue the assault until the civilians are no longer within the line of fire.”
His eyes narrowed.
“After that, give it hell!”
“Yes, sir!”
